
Description
A 19th century Biedermeier Transitional three weight Vienna Regulator wall clock. 8-day time and strike movement with quarter hour Grand Sonnerie striking and a two-part porcelain dial with Roman numerals, within a cast Piecrust bezel. Rosewood case with applied carvings and Ebonized detail features a flat chamfered crown over a rectangular door and shaped lower drop. Older finish with minor wear, some loose and missing veneer at base, running when cataloged. 42 1/2" high overall. ESTIMATE $600-800
